Transaction: 8966d66a5919033907d26f75f59d34218791e28fdda4cebf655f5fdd1be14d5e

Block Hash: e521de045aae7df3e5be064c847eaba3facbbfb7a4ad9ad77c1a66a98dc2f7fe

Confirmations: 1604757

Timestamp: 2021-04-19 17:23:15

Amount: 13.22

Is Block Reward: Yes

Reward Type: PoB

Effective Burn Coins: 963405.45369

Inputs

Sender Address Amount
Coinbase ( PoB) 13.22

Outputs

Recipient Address Amount
SjBdh4xBUfYkFVWCpYiCq85GNN9g2eV6cw 13.22